Persona 3 Portable, also abbreviated as P3P, is an enhanced re-release of Persona 3, released for the PlayStation Portable as per the game's name. Backward compatibility also makes the game playable on PlayStation Vita and PlayStation TV.

The game allows the player to choose the gender of the protagonist, which possibly opens up new routes and scenarios in the story. The theme of the game revolves around the butterfly effect, reflecting the changes that happen should the player pursue the path of one protagonist over the other, and the Latin phrase memento mori which literally translates as "remember (that you have) to die," which has served a major role in the thematics since the original Persona 3.

Unlike other renditions of Persona 3, the game lacks 3D environments and character models (outside of Tartarus), all anime cutscenes are gone, the graphics and audio quality were compressed, and The Answer ("Episode Aegis" in the Japanese version) is a story exclusive to Persona 3 FES and is not available in P3P due to limited storage space on the UMD.

In June 2022, as part of the Persona 25th Anniversary, it was announced that Persona 3 Portable would be ported to Xbox One, Xbox Series X/S, PlayStation 4, the Nintendo Switch, and Microsoft Windows via Steam and the Microsoft Store. The remaster is set to release on January 19th, 2023.
